I'd take a guess and say Transporter.xml controls settings for the large multi person circular pad and that the TransporterSingleLarge.xml controls settings for the single pad large ship version... but what about the single pad small ship version?
Edit: Ok, so it turns out it only generates one of the xml files each time the server is loaded. So when I played last night and built the large single pad first, it made that xml. But didn't create the trasnporter.xml file until I logged in today. Then today I placed the small ship single pad and it didn't generate the xml file until I reloaded the world... Odd that it only creates one at a time and you have to reload a few times but at least I now have all three.
